OBAMA DID NOT TELL A LIE WHEN IT CAME TO NOT KNOWING SNOOKI
After careful analysis of Obama’s body language, I do not believe that the President lied.
Instead, he played along with the Q and A that Joy Behar was throwing at him. After she asked if Snookie should run for mayor of Waisilla and Obama heard the audience roar of laughter, he realized that in order to be likeable and affable, it was a cue for him to go along with the joke. He actually didn’t even realize what he was laughing at. He simply knew that the audience thought something as funny, so he went along with it as a way of showing his good nature.
Body language wise, he really got into it . He even went as far as tossing his head back and giving closed eyed laugh. A closed eye laugh is significant as it not always a genuine laugh.
Suddenly his facial expression changed from over the top open mouth laughter to a less laughing mouth as he leans over to Joy and even lens his shoulder into her and says “ I don’t know who Snooki is.” When some one leans into you they tend to be more serious and candid with you and are often telling you the truth, This is even more true if the shoulder is directed towards you as you see in the above photo.
Obama’s comment got an even bigger laugh as the audience construed that he was kidding. They probably expected him to add and “I’m just kidding.” But he wasn’t kidding. His facial expression showed that he was a bit more serious. He really didn’t know who Snooki was based on his facial expression as well as the slight pitch break in his voice pattern. That showed that he was indeed telling the truth.
OBAMA’S BODY LANGUAGE REVEALED HE DIDN’T KNOW WHO SNOOKI WAS THREE MONTHS EARLIER
When Obama gave his speech at the White House Press Correspondent’s dinner three month earlier in May 2010, he didn’t know who Snooki was then either.
Here you see the President looking down as he read from his notes which one of his speech writers obviously wrote for him. Without any facial animation, smiling, or vocalizations, which one would expect if they were in on the joke and really knew the characters about whom they were joking, Obama blandly reads ”The following individuals shall be excluded from the indoor tanning tax within this bill: Snooki, JWOWW, The Situation and House minority leader John Boehner.’“
You can hear a slight chuckle in his voice when he says the name John Boehner, whom he obviously knows. But when he read the names Snooki, JWOWW and the Situation, he is expressionless and chuckleless.
When he heard the audience laugh, he merely picked up his head and looked at the audience blankly, without a smile which further indicated that he had no clue about those who’s names he just read from his notes. If he knew who they were you would have seen a slight smile or even a big smile, depending on what he thought about the Jersey Shore characters.
So when we heard him on the View with his pitched raised saying “I have to admit I don’t know who Snooki is
with a less hearty smile as he leans in towards Joy with and his head slightly tilted, this is a body language tell of uncertainly. Obama is really uncertain about who or what Snooki is. He is telling the truth.
